Manufacturing Process Technician
Initial Training Based in Northampton | Permanent Location: Alcester, B49 6ES
£30,000 - £33,000 per annum
Monday to Thursday, 6:30am - 4:45pm (39 hours)
Travel allowance available during the Northampton training period
About the Role
We are seeking a Manufacturing Process Technician to join our production team, playing a pivotal role in supporting our future growth and the site transition to Alcester.
This hands-on manufacturing position offers the opportunity to develop expertise across a range of specialist tyre manufacturing processes. The successful candidate will receive comprehensive training and, over time, progress into a broader production support role, including training operators and supporting the day-to-day running of the shop floor.
This is an excellent opportunity for individuals with manufacturing experience who are keen to develop their skills and build a long-term career within a growing business.
Key Responsibilities
* Learn and become proficient in specialist tyre manufacturing processes
* Train across injection moulding, extrusion, and masterbatch mixing operations
* Operate production equipment safely and efficiently
* Support production activities to ensure quality and productivity targets are met
* Develop the skills and knowledge required to train future operators
* Provide support to the Production Manager as experience and competence grow
Person Specification
* Previous manufacturing or production experience is preferred
* Practical, hands-on approach with strong attention to detail
* Positive attitude and willingness to learn new processes
* Good communication and teamwork skills
* Flexible approach to work and shift requirements
* Ability to work independently and take responsibility for assigned tasks
Hours & Location
Initially, the successful candidate will be based in Northampton for training and production support:
* Monday to Thursday, 6:30am - 4:45pm
* Up to three separate two-week periods of night shifts may be required to support production stock-building ahead of the site relocation
* Overtime paid after 43 hours worked per week and for Friday working
Following the relocation, the role will become permanently based in Alcester (B49 6ES).
Salary & Benefits
* £30,000 - £33,000 per annum, depending on experience
* Travel allowance during the Northampton-based period
* Overtime opportunities available
* Full training provided
* Clear progression opportunities within the business
Start Date
We aim to appoint by the end of June, with the successful candidate starting in Northampton during July.
